Product Overview
DOSRON cordless lift systems system applicable to roller blind systems is a modular lifting core that hides inside the roller tube and end brackets.
By integrating a balanced spring module (and optional low-voltage tubular motor where required), it counterbalances fabric weight and allows users to raise or lower the shade by hand or with a remote—without exposed chains or pull cords.
For OEMs and fabricators, this architecture minimizes design changes at the headrail, reduces parts count compared with traditional chain drives, and makes it easier to roll out child-safe cordless roller blinds across different markets.

Technical Specifications
| Item | Specification (Typical) |
|---|---|
| Compatible Tube Diameters | Ø32 mm, Ø38 mm roller blind tubes (custom on request) |
| Recommended Blind Width Range | 600 – 2400 mm (depends on fabric weight and configuration) |
| Recommended Drop Range | Up to 2600 mm (consult DOSRON for larger sizes) |
| Max. Fabric Mass | Typically 250 – 400 g/m² for single shades |
| Drive Architecture | Constant-force or spiral spring based lift core; optional tubular motor hybrid |
| Core Materials | POM engineering plastics, spring steel, aluminum tube interfaces |
| Noise Level | Typically < 40–45 dB in normal indoor operation |
| Cycle Life Target | ≥ 10,000 cycles under rated conditions (project-specific) |
| Application Types | Residential roller blinds, commercial offices, schools, hospitality |

2. Stable Hold-at-Any-Position
The internal spring architecture is tuned so that lift torque balances fabric mass across the working travel.
Users can stop the roller blind at intermediate heights without drift or sudden snap-back, delivering a controlled, premium feel for everyday operation.

5. Optional Hybrid Motorized Control
For projects needing remote or smart control, the cordless lift core can be paired with a low-voltage tubular motor.
The spring assists the motor, reducing load, improving efficiency, and extending battery life while preserving the safety and feel of a cordless lift system.

Installation & Integration for Fabricators
DOSRON designs the lift core so that assembly steps remain familiar for experienced roller blind fabricators.
Standard processes—cutting the tube, fixing the fabric, inserting the lift core, and mounting brackets—are preserved while the internal mechanism takes over lifting and balancing.
- Confirm tube diameter (Ø32 or Ø38 mm) and blind size (width × drop × fabric mass).
- Select the cordless lift systems system applicable to roller blind systems torque band that matches your project range.
- Cut the roller tube to size and press in the DOSRON lift core and mating end plug.
- Attach brackets and mount the blind; verify hold at mid-height and adjust pre-tension if needed.
- For hybrid motor options, pair the tubular motor with remote or gateway as specified.

Is an internal brake required?
For most residential sizes, the tuned spring and guided friction provide sufficient holding torque without a separate brake.
For very large or heavy roller blinds, DOSRON can integrate an internal brake for additional safety.
